Rory McIlroy's Back Spasms: Will He Defend His Title at The Players? (2026)

The world of golf is abuzz with the news that Rory McIlroy, the reigning Players Championship champion, has decided to withdraw from the Arnold Palmer Invitational due to back spasms. This unexpected move has sparked curiosity and raised questions about McIlroy's strategy and future performance.

The Withdrawal and Its Implications

McIlroy's decision to pull out of the Invitational just 35 minutes before his third round was a bold one. He cited concerns about potentially aggravating his back injury and jeopardizing his upcoming appearances at the Players Championship and the Masters. Past Experiences and Future Prospects

McIlroy's past experience with back issues, notably before the 2023 Tour Championship, adds an interesting layer to this narrative. Despite those challenges, he played and finished fourth. This time, however, he's taking a more cautious approach, which could pay dividends in the long run.
